Caitlin Clark's Career-High 45 Points! Fever Edge Storm in Thrilling WNBA Showdown (2026)

The world of women's basketball witnessed a historic moment on Friday night as Caitlin Clark, a rising star in the WNBA, etched her name into the record books. In a thrilling encounter between the Indiana Fever and the Seattle Storm, Clark put on an absolute masterclass, showcasing her incredible talent and leaving fans in awe.

The Historic Performance

Caitlin Clark, in a display of sheer dominance, scored a career-high 45 points and dished out 10 assists, becoming the first player in WNBA history to achieve a 40-10 game. This remarkable feat not only secured a victory for the Fever but also earned Clark a place in the league's history books.

What makes this performance even more extraordinary is Clark's speed in reaching milestones. She broke the record for the fastest player to make 200 career three-pointers, doing so in just 74 games, shattering the previous mark of 81 games set by Katie Smith. Clark's 45-point haul also set a new franchise record, solidifying her status as a true game-changer.

The Impact of Clark's Hustle

In a tightly contested game, Clark's hustle and defensive prowess proved to be the difference-maker. With the score close and time ticking away, Clark's block on Flau'jae Johnson's fast-break layup was a pivotal moment. This defensive play not only prevented a potential Seattle score but also ignited the Fever's momentum shift.

Clark's three-pointer shortly after the block put the Fever ahead, and her perfect performance from the free-throw line in the final seconds sealed the deal. It was a testament to her all-around game and her ability to impact the game on both ends of the court.

A Team Effort

While Clark undoubtedly stole the show, her teammates played crucial roles in the Fever's victory. Kelsey Mitchell contributed 30 points, showcasing her offensive prowess, while Monique Billings added 16 points of her own. This balanced scoring attack, coupled with Clark's dominance, proved too much for the Storm to handle.

The Storm's Struggles

On the other side of the court, Seattle's struggles continued as they suffered their fourth consecutive loss. Despite Dominique Malonga's impressive 28-point, 14-rebound performance, the Storm couldn't keep up with the Fever's offensive firepower. The loss extended their recent skid, leaving them with a 6-21 record and a lot to ponder.
